Fine line scroll sawing is the art of cutting thin 1/8th inch Baltic Birch with a blade that is only slightly thicker than a human hair. The items you see belowe have a cut that goes completely trough the wood. Where one cut stops and the other starts may only be a 1/16th of an inch. This makes the entire piece quite fragile. But if you are skilled the results can be incredible. After being cut the pieces are then attached to a back board with spacers of differant sizes and thickness's to give the piece some depth or a 3-D effect.
